| PPTs
are used in aircraft, laboratories, engine
test stands, medical equipment, environmental
chambers, and other applications. The benefits
PPTs offer for three of these market areas
are described here. |
| |
|
| Avionics |
| Application:
Air data instruments, aircraft engines,
airframe monitors |
*
Accurate pressure transducers are used
to determine altitude and airspeed on
manned and unmanned airplanes, drones,
missiles and helicopters.
* Pressure transducers are also used
for aircraft engine controls, and a
new class of instrument designed to
monitor wear-and-tear on aircraft to
optimize maintenance points. |

| Industrial |
| Application:
Process control, machine control |
*
Measures pressure to compute level and
flow in pipelines, tanks with fluids,
gases.
* Measures hydraulic or pneumatic pressures
on manufacturing machines to control
movement and position of product.

| Lab/Test
Instrumentation |
| Application:
High accuracy measurements |
*
Measures pressures on test vehicles,
engines, holding tanks, environmental
chambers.
* Calibration standard; used in a lab
or in a portable system as a secondary
standard to calibrate other pressure
transducers. |
